
Head of Communications
- London
- Permanent
- Full-time
- Lead execution of the global content strategy for Crown's global brand portfolio, raising our profile as industry experts to increase brand awareness and fuel new leads and business opportunities.
- Lead and motivate the Communications team (currently 2.5 FTE) ensuring quality standards are maintained, whilst driving collaboration with the wider marketing function and business
- Manage our Internal Communications Manager and lead on strategic planning and delivery through key internal channels, including Board business update events, announcements, Sharepoint and Viva Engage (our internal social platform)
- Oversee and manage Crown Worldwide Group's PR efforts, working collaboratively with business leaders and regional marketing managers to enhance and protect the company's reputation.
- Have overall responsibility for the management of agency partners to ensure their output is of high quality and delivered on time Develop and maintain Crown's centralized communications channels, such as social media, and its brand collateral, such as PDFs, infographics and video assets
- Act as a trusted communications advisor for Crown's Executive Leadership Team, while championing communication excellence across the global marketing team, in line with Crown's Tone of Voice and communication governance
- Provide direction to field marketing teams to drive a continuous pipeline of high quality, relevant, localised content in support of regional business objectives
- Strategist, capable of developing and leading towards a coherent communications plan
- Outstanding communication skills, written and verbal, willing to role sleeves up when required to get the job done
- Team player with the ability to work autonomously and build strong connections independently
- Confident and able to communicate well with colleagues across all levels of the company.
- Curiosity and willingness to constantly improve
- Excellent agency and relationship management skills
- Meticulous attention to detail and the ability to work to tight deadlines
- Minimum 7 years in marketing communications including a leadership role
- Strong experience within B2B and B2C environments
- Internal communications, planning and execution
- Experience of operating in an international company
- Marketing communication platforms, such as CMS (WordPress), Viva Engage and Sprout (our social media tool)
- An immersive experience into multiple geographies and cultures, working within an energetic, friendly team with the opportunity for sustained learning and progression within the Crown Worldwide family.
- Benefits package including enhanced maternity/paternity pay, pension scheme, health care programme, two paid days off to undertake charity work and a birthday day off.
- Hybrid working arrangements with 2+ days per week in the office
- We are CARING about people and their experience
- Always DETERMINED to do our best and to always keep improving
- We are genuinely THERE when our customers and colleagues need us
- We encourage the SHARING of knowledge amongst each other
- We continuously remain OPEN-MINDED to stay innovative